WebFor an event to qualify as an inciting incident, it must meet five criteria: Early. A story’s inciting incident occurs early in the story, sometimes in the first scene, almost always within the first three to four scenes. Interruption. Inciting incidents are an interruption in the main character’s normal life. Out of the protagonist’s ... WebFeb 28, 2024 · Definition of Inciting Incident. The inciting incident is an event in a story that upsets the status quo and begins the story’s movement, either in a positive way or negative, that culminates in the climax and denouement. Inciting incidents have four criteria: Interruption. Inciting incidents are an interruption in the character’s normal life.

In a three-act structure, for instance, it will appear in act … WebAug 31, 2024 · Inciting incidents can be positive or negative. A character receives a financial windfall, or a teacher encourages students to seize the day. A man is shot and killed in the middle of town, or an enemy ship fires on a frigate. Inciting incidents can also be a causal, active choice or coincidental, or ambiguous.
